Back in 2020, critic, historian, author and all round horror legend Alexandra Heller-Nicholas (Chain Reactions) introduced the world to 1000 Women in Horror 1895 – 2018, an essential nonfiction text highlighting female pioneers of our favorite genre. Now, Heller-Nicholas' expertise has been translated to documentary form, and we're excited to premiere the trailer for 1000 Women in Horror exclusively today. Let's meet the ladies:

Written by Heller-Nicholas and directed by Donna Davies (Nightmare Factory), 1000 Women in Horrorย hits Shudder on March 20, very appropriately as March is both Women's History Month and Women in Horror Month.

Featuring interviews with Roxanne Benjamin, Akela Cooper, Mary Harron, Cerise Howard, Kier-La Janisse, Nikyatu Jusu, Roseanne Liang, Annalise Lockhart, Toby Poser, Sara Risher, Gigi Saul Guerrero, Mattie Do, Kate Siegel, Jenn Wexler, and more,ย 1000 Women in Horror is aย deep dive into how women pioneers revolutionized horror cinema through their groundbreaking work as directors, actors and creators since 1895, leaving an indelible mark on the genreโ€™s evolution.
